How I Evaluate a Sportsbook: What Passes, What Fails, and What I’d Recommend

0
103

 

Choosing a sportsbook isn’t about excitement. It’s about eliminating bad options before they cost you time or money. I approach this as a reviewer, not a fan—using clear criteria, consistent standards, and a willingness to say “not worth it” when a platform falls short.

Below is the framework I use. It’s strict on purpose.

The Baseline Test: Is This Sportsbook Legitimate?

My first filter is non-negotiable. If a sportsbook can’t meet basic legitimacy standards, I stop evaluating it altogether.

I look for clear ownership information, visible licensing disclosures, and terms that are written in plain language. I don’t reward platforms that hide critical details behind vague phrasing or endless scrolling. Transparency should be immediate.

This is also where Recognizing Online Red Flags becomes essential. Sudden policy changes, inconsistent branding, or pressure-driven messaging aren’t quirks—they’re warnings. If I notice more than one red flag early, I mark the sportsbook as a fail and move on.

A legitimate sportsbook doesn’t need you to guess.

Odds and Markets: Adequate or Artificial?

Next, I assess market coverage and pricing—not to find perfection, but to detect manipulation.

A solid sportsbook offers consistent odds across common markets. I’m not impressed by occasional spikes if they’re offset by poor pricing elsewhere. I compare how lines behave across familiar events and watch for patterns that feel forced or unstable.

Interface and Usability: Does It Encourage Control?

A sportsbook’s design tells me a lot about its priorities.

I judge usability based on how easily I can place, review, and cancel actions. If the interface pushes speed over clarity, I consider that a flaw. If confirmations are unclear or navigation feels chaotic, I assume that confusion is intentional.

Good design supports discipline. Bad design exploits impulse. I recommend platforms that respect the user’s attention instead of overwhelming it.

Payments and Withdrawals: Where Trust Is Proven

This is where most sportsbooks reveal their true quality.

I examine how payment timelines are explained and whether exceptions are clearly stated. I don’t accept “processing varies” without context. Delays can happen; silence shouldn’t.

Customer support matters most here. I test how easy it is to find help and how clearly issues are addressed. A sportsbook that communicates early and honestly earns credibility—even when problems arise.

If withdrawal rules feel intentionally confusing, I mark the sportsbook as not recommended.

Promotions and Language: Incentive or Distraction?

I treat promotions cautiously. Bonuses don’t improve a sportsbook’s core value—they distract from it.

I evaluate whether promotional language explains conditions clearly or hides them in fine print. Overly aggressive incentives usually signal weak retention fundamentals. Strong sportsbooks don’t need to shout.

If the platform relies heavily on urgency-driven messaging, I consider that a strategic weakness. Clarity beats persuasion every time.

Final Verdict: Who I’d Recommend—and Who I Wouldn’t

I recommend sportsbooks that pass all core criteria: legitimacy, fair odds behavior, usable design, clear payments, and restrained messaging. These platforms feel steady rather than exciting, and that’s exactly what makes them dependable.

I don’t recommend sportsbooks that obscure rules, rush decisions, or rely on confusion to retain users. Even if parts of the experience look appealing, inconsistency is enough for rejection.
